Overview
R5F101FEAFP#10 from Renesas is a 44-pin LQFP-packaged RL78/G13 16-bit microcontroller with 64 KB flash, 4 KB data flash, 4 KB RAM, 32 MHz max CPU speed, and true low-power operation (66 μA/MHz active, 0.57 μA RTC+LVD). It targets battery-powered industrial sensors, smart metering interfaces, and embedded control systems requiring robust timing, analog sensing, and serial connectivity.
For engineers reviewing the R5F101FEAFP#10 datasheet, R5F101FEAFP#10 pinout, R5F101FEAFP#10 application, or R5F101FEAFP#10 equivalent, key selection criteria include its 44-pin LQFP-0.8 mm pitch package, absence of on-chip data flash (R5F101x series), -40°C to +85°C industrial temperature grade (D suffix), and integrated 10-bit ADC with 12-channel analog input support.
Technical Context
The R5F101FEAFP#10 implements the RL78 CPU core with 3-stage pipeline CISC architecture, supporting instruction execution times from 0.03125 μs (32 MHz high-speed mode) to 30.5 μs (32.768 kHz ultra-low-speed mode). Its memory subsystem includes 64 KB code flash (1 KB block size), 4 KB RAM, and no on-chip data flash-distinguishing it from R5F100x variants.
Peripheral integration includes one 12-bit interval timer, one real-time clock with calendar/alarm, eight 16-bit timers, up to ten I²C/Simplified I²C channels, four UART/LIN channels, two to eight CSI (SPI-compatible) channels, and an 8/10-bit A/D converter with internal 1.45 V reference and temperature sensor-enabling self-contained sensor node designs without external precision references.

FAQ
Does R5F101FEAFP#10 include on-chip data flash memory?
No, R5F101FEAFP#10 does not include on-chip data flash memory. The "101" in the part number explicitly denotes absence of data flash, unlike "100" variants (e.g., R5F100FEAFP#10) which integrate 4 KB. This simplifies flash programming workflows and reduces cost for applications that store configuration in external EEPROM or use code flash for parameter storage.
What is the maximum operating frequency and corresponding performance of R5F101FEAFP#10?
R5F101FEAFP#10 operates at up to 32 MHz, delivering 41 DMIPS of processing performance. This is achieved using the high-speed on-chip oscillator with ±1.0% accuracy across 1.8–5.5 V and –40°C to +85°C, enabling deterministic real-time response in motor control and sensor fusion applications without external crystal dependency.
Which analog features are supported by R5F101FEAFP#10's A/D converter?
R5F101FEAFP#10 integrates an 8/10-bit successive approximation A/D converter with up to 12 analog input channels, internal 1.45 V reference voltage, and on-chip temperature sensor. The ADC supports scan mode, window comparison, and conversion trigger via timer or external interrupt-making it suitable for standalone environmental monitoring without external references.
Is R5F101FEAFP#10 pin-compatible with other RL78/G13 44-pin LQFP variants?
Yes, R5F101FEAFP#10 shares identical 44-pin LQFP (10 × 10 mm, 0.8 mm pitch) mechanical and electrical pinout with all RL78/G13 44-pin LQFP members, including R5F100FAAFP#10 and R5F104FEAFP#10. This allows drop-in replacement during prototyping or migration-provided firmware accounts for differences in flash size, RAM layout, and peripheral enablement.
What low-power modes are available on R5F101FEAFP#10, and what is the lowest achievable current draw?
R5F101FEAFP#10 supports HALT, STOP, and SNOOZE modes. In STOP mode with only RTC and LVD active, it draws just 0.57 μA at VDD = 1.8–5.5 V and TA = –40°C to +85°C. This enables multi-year battery operation in wireless sensor nodes where periodic wake-up (e.g., every 30 seconds) suffices for data logging or transmission.
